Frequently Asked Questions
- What is the difference between steel and composite shock shafts for RC cars? — Steel shock shafts offer superior durability and strength compared to composite alternatives, with greater resistance to bending, cracking, or permanent deformation under heavy impacts and high loads. Composite shafts are lighter but more prone to damage during intense racing or bashing. Steel shafts are the preferred choice for competitive racers and experienced RC car owners who demand reliability and longevity from their components.
- Why would I need to replace my RC car's shock shafts? — Shock shafts can bend, crack, or wear out after extensive use, particularly if your RC car has been involved in hard impacts, crashes, or years of intensive racing and bashing. Signs of shaft damage include uneven ride height, handling inconsistencies, or visible bending. Replacing worn shafts restores your suspension to factory specifications and handling characteristics, improving overall vehicle performance and safety.

- Brand: Team Corally
- Model Number: C-00140-073
- EAN Code: 8718057178598
- Product Type: Shock Shaft - Rear
- Material: Steel (hardened)
- Quantity: 2 pieces
- Position: Rear suspension
- Compatible Components: Shock Bushings (C-00140-067), Shock Ball Joints (C-00140-069), Shock Pivot Balls 5.9mm (C-00140-070), Shock Spring Holder (C-00140-071), Shock Pistons 1.7mm (C-00140-072), Shock Springs Medium Rear (C-00140-074), Shock Springs Medium Front (C-00140-075)
